A Basic Study for Developing the Strong Family Program for Adolescents

ABSTRACT
The purpose of this study was to analyze high school students and their parents needs about
strong family program for adolescents. For this purpose, the relationships between the values of marriage and family, attitude toward divorce, pride about healthy family formation, and perceived health in family-of-origin were investigated.
The data were collected by questionnaire from 334 high school students and 237 their parents
who resided in metropolitan area. Statistical methods for the data analysis were t-test, ANOVA,
and Regression. The major findings were as follows : 1) The high school students think family
as the important value in their life. But students are negative in family formation through marriage. 2) There were significant differences between male and female students in the values of marriage and family, and attitude toward divorce. 3) The pride about healthy family formation was lower than the others. 4) Perceived health in family-of-origin was relatively good. 5) Perceived health in family-of-origin makes the most significant contribution to pride about happy family formation. 5) Most parents were feeling necessity of strong family program for adolescents.
